Redbark
Pass-Through Data Architecture
Redbark's foundational security and privacy feature ensures your sensitive financial data is never at rest on its servers. Transaction and balance information flows directly from your bank or brokerage to your configured destination, such as Google Sheets or a budgeting app. This architecture minimizes data exposure, aligns with strict data sovereignty requirements, and guarantees that Redbark cannot access, view, or monetize your personal or business financial information, providing a level of security and trust beyond conventional cloud storage models.
Multi-Destination & Multi-Account Support
This feature provides unparalleled flexibility for financial data management. Users can sync a single financial account to multiple destinations simultaneously—for instance, sending transactions to both a Google Sheet for analysis and YNAB for budgeting—each with customizable formatting. Conversely, you can sync every separate account (savings, credit cards, loans, brokerages) to individual sheets or databases. This allows for sophisticated, segmented financial tracking and reporting structures tailored to complex business or personal finance needs without any manual data routing.
Smart Deduplication & Automated Sync
Redbark employs intelligent, ID-based deduplication logic with overlap buffers to prevent duplicate transactions from appearing in your destinations, a common issue with late-posting bank transactions. Coupled with automated background syncing triggered by bank webhooks, this ensures your financial records are always accurate and up-to-date without any manual intervention. This automation eliminates reconciliation errors and provides a real-time, single source of truth, directly boosting productivity and data integrity.
Enterprise-Grade Security & Compliance
The platform is built with security as a core tenet. It utilizes AES-256-GCM encryption for all credentials at rest, with unique random initialization vectors. All infrastructure is 100% hosted in Australia, ensuring data remains under Australian jurisdiction. Connections to Australian banks are made via ACCC-accredited intermediaries under the CDR framework, a regulated alternative to risky screen-scraping. Furthermore, the entire technology stack, including partners like Vercel and PlanetScale, is SOC 2 certified, providing independently audited assurance at every layer.

About Redbark
Redbark is an enterprise-grade financial data automation platform designed to eliminate manual financial tracking and its associated risks. It serves as a secure, regulated conduit, connecting Australian bank accounts and global investment portfolios directly to critical business and productivity tools like Google Sheets, Notion, Airtable, YNAB, and Actual Budget. By leveraging Australia's official Consumer Data Right (CDR) framework and secure global brokerage integrations, Redbark provides bank-approved, real-time access to transaction, balance, and investment data. Its core architecture is built on a pass-through model, meaning sensitive financial data flows directly from the institution to your chosen destination without ever being stored on Redbark's servers. This solution is engineered for professionals and businesses where financial accuracy, time efficiency, and data sovereignty are paramount. It delivers a clear ROI by transforming hours of weekly manual data entry and reconciliation into a fully automated, reliable process. Target users include freelancers managing invoicing and cash flow, investors requiring consolidated portfolio views, small business owners overseeing operations, and financial analysts needing clean, automated data feeds for reporting and forecasting.
About Tradepal
Tradepal is an innovative AI-powered trading assistant meticulously designed for active traders and investors seeking efficient, objective chart analysis without the burden of manual guesswork. By leveraging advanced AI technology, Tradepal empowers users to analyze any U.S.-listed stock chart seamlessly, whether by clicking the Analyze button on their platform or by uploading a screenshot through the web app. The platform excels in detecting critical technical patterns, identifying support and resistance levels, and evaluating trend strength and momentum. It then generates clear bullish, base, and bearish scenarios, complete with confidence scores and price targets. Unlike conventional trading platforms that execute trades, Tradepal serves as a supplemental tool, providing traders with a second opinion to validate their ideas, mitigate emotional biases, and facilitate informed decision-making. It integrates smoothly with popular charting platforms, ensuring that traders maintain their existing workflows while benefiting from powerful AI insights. Redbark FAQ
How does Redbark access my bank data securely?
Redbark connects to Australian banks exclusively through the Consumer Data Right (CDR) framework, also known as Open Banking. This is a regulated, government-backed system where you grant explicit consent to an ACCC-accredited data recipient (like our partner Fiskil) to access your data. This is a secure, tokenized process that does not involve sharing your login credentials, unlike unregulated and risky screen-scraping methods. For global brokerages, secure, read-only connections are established via the SnapTrade API.
Where is my financial data stored?
Your sensitive transaction and balance data is never stored on Redbark's servers. We employ a pass-through architecture where data flows directly from your financial institution to your chosen destination (e.g., Google Sheets). Redbark only stores the necessary encrypted connection tokens and configuration settings to facilitate this secure pipeline. All infrastructure, including these tokens, is hosted on Australian soil.
What happens if a transaction appears twice in my bank feed?
Redbark's smart deduplication feature is designed specifically for this scenario. It uses unique transaction identifiers provided by the bank and includes overlap buffers to catch late-posting transactions. If the system detects a transaction with the same ID that has already been synced, it will intelligently ignore the duplicate, ensuring your spreadsheet or budget remains clean and accurate without manual cleanup.
Can I connect multiple bank accounts and sync them to different tools?
Absolutely. Redbark supports connecting an unlimited number of accounts from over 100 supported institutions. You have full control to configure each account individually, sending data from your business checking account to one Google Sheet, your business credit card to another, and your personal savings account to a budget in YNAB, all simultaneously. This provides complete flexibility for complex financial setups.
